W.P.(CRL) 3813/2024 3.

The present petition has been filed by the Petitioner/Mother Ms. Saniya under Article 226 of the Constitution of India read with Section 528 of Bharatiya Nagrik Suraksha Sanhita, 2023 seeking issuance of writ in the nature of habeas corpus for the production of her daughter who is presently in the custody of her husband.

4.

It is seen that the Petitioner had pursued other remedies by approaching the police and subsequently filing an application under Section 156(3) of the Cr.P.C. has been taken in the said case which is currently listed on 05th December, 2024 before the concerned learned Metropolitan Magistrate. The child has been with Respondent No. 2/father since August 2023. 5.

Considering these circumstances, ld. Counsel appearing on behalf of the Petitioner seeks leave to withdraw the present petition with liberty to avail of her remedies in accordance with law for custody of the child/visitation before the Court of competent jurisdiction.

6.

Leave and liberty granted.

7.

The present petition is dismissed as withdrawn and disposed of accordingly.
